Импорт-AzureKeyVaultCertificate завершается с ошибкой Forbidden - PullRequest
0 голосов
/ 27 марта 2019

Я пытаюсь использовать Powershell для загрузки PFX-файла сертификата в хранилище ключей, используя следующую команду:

Import-AzureKeyVaultCertificate -VaultName $kvName -Name $kvCertName -FilePath $aseCertPFXFile -Password $SecureStringPassword

Когда я запускаю эту команду, я получаю сообщение об ошибке ниже:

Import-AzureKeyVaultCertificate : Operation returned an invalid status code 'Forbidden'

Я могу вручную загрузить этот сертификат с помощью портала без проблем, и учетная запись, которую я использую для запуска сценария PowerShell, является той же, которую я использую при выполнении его через портал.

1 Ответ

0 голосов
/ 27 марта 2019

Проблема заключалась в том, что у Принципала службы был остаточный контекст, у которого не было необходимых разрешений для выполнения действий.Как только я удалил этот контекст, он вызвал новый логин, где я использовал свою учетную запись пользователя, и импорт работал.

...